Private Chauffeur vs Self-Drive Car Hire in London: Which Is Better?

Travelling around London requires careful planning. Busy roads, parking restrictions, congestion, unfamiliar routes, and tight schedules can make transportation more complicated than expected.

Two popular options are hiring a car and driving yourself or booking a professional chauffeur. Both offer privacy and flexibility, but the overall travel experience can be very different.

A self-drive car may be suitable for travellers who prefer complete control over the vehicle. In comparison, a chauffeur service allows passengers to focus on their meetings, family, appointments, or leisure plans while a professional manages the journey.

This guide compares private chauffeur services and self-drive car hire to help you choose the most suitable option for your next London or UK journey.

What Is a Private Chauffeur Service?

A private chauffeur service provides a professionally driven vehicle for an arranged journey or itinerary.

Instead of driving, navigating, parking, and managing traffic, passengers travel in the rear of a comfortable vehicle while the chauffeur handles transportation.

A private chauffeur service may be used for:

  • Airport transportation
  • Corporate meetings
  • Hotel collections
  • Family travel
  • Events and celebrations
  • Long-distance journeys
  • Multi-stop itineraries
  • Client transportation
  • Shopping and leisure trips

The booking is organised around the passenger’s collection point, destination, schedule, passenger count, and luggage requirements.

What Is Self-Drive Car Hire?

Self-drive car hire allows a traveller to rent a vehicle and drive it independently for an agreed period.

The customer is generally responsible for:

  • Collecting and returning the vehicle
  • Driving and navigation
  • Refuelling or charging
  • Finding suitable parking
  • Understanding local road rules
  • Managing traffic and delays
  • Keeping the vehicle secure
  • Following the rental agreement

It can provide independence, but it also places the full responsibility for the journey on the traveller.

1. Convenience and Door-to-Door Travel

Convenience is one of the biggest differences between the two options.

With self-drive hire, you may need to travel to a rental location, complete documentation, inspect the vehicle, and understand the return procedure. At the end of the rental period, the vehicle normally needs to be returned to an approved location.

A chauffeur provides direct collection from an agreed address. This may be a home, hotel, airport, office, railway station, or event venue.

2. Driving in London Traffic

London traffic can be challenging for visitors who are unfamiliar with the city.

Drivers may need to manage:

  • Congested roads
  • Bus lanes
  • Restricted streets
  • One-way systems
  • Roadworks
  • Busy junctions
  • Limited stopping areas
  • Parking regulations
  • Changing traffic conditions

With a self-drive vehicle, these responsibilities remain with the customer.

A professional chauffeur handles the driving and route planning. Passengers can relax, speak with family members, prepare for meetings, or make phone calls while travelling.

This can be especially valuable for international visitors who are unfamiliar with driving on UK roads.

3. Parking Availability and Costs

Parking is another important consideration.

A self-drive vehicle gives you control over where you travel, but you must find a legal and suitable place to leave the car. Parking near hotels, offices, shopping districts, airports, restaurants, and event venues may be limited.

The driver must also consider the distance between the parking location and the final destination.

With a chauffeur service, passengers can be dropped near the agreed entrance or collection point. The chauffeur manages the vehicle while passengers attend their meeting, appointment, event, or activity.

This can significantly reduce the inconvenience associated with Central London parking.

4. Airport Transportation

Hiring a car after a long flight may not always be the most comfortable option.

Passengers may be tired, carrying several bags, travelling with children, or unfamiliar with the route from the airport.

Self-drive airport travel may involve:

  1. Finding the rental desk
  2. Completing paperwork
  3. Collecting the vehicle
  4. Loading luggage
  5. Understanding the vehicle
  6. Navigating out of the airport
  7. Driving to the final destination
  8. Finding parking on arrival

A pre-arranged airport transfer provides direct transportation from the airport to a hotel, home, office, or another destination.

The chauffeur service may be particularly helpful for business visitors, families, older travellers, and passengers with several suitcases.

5. Comfort and Productivity

With a self-drive vehicle, the person behind the wheel must remain fully focused on the road. They cannot work, read documents, answer emails, or properly participate in conversations.

A chauffeur-driven vehicle turns travel time into usable time.

Business passengers may use the journey to:

  • Review meeting notes
  • Make business calls
  • Respond to emails
  • Prepare presentations
  • Discuss plans with colleagues
  • Rest between appointments

6. Vehicle Choice and Luggage Space

Both car hire companies and chauffeur providers may offer different vehicle options. However, the correct vehicle should be selected according to the number of passengers and bags.

Before booking, consider:

  • Passenger count
  • Number of suitcases
  • Hand luggage
  • Child travel equipment
  • Mobility equipment
  • Large purchases
  • Journey duration

Choosing sufficient luggage capacity is particularly important for airport journeys, family travel, and longer UK trips.

7. Long-Distance Travel

For a short journey outside London, some travellers may prefer to drive themselves. However, long-distance driving can become tiring, particularly after a flight, business meeting, event, or full day of activities.

A long-distance chauffeur service allows passengers to travel between London and other UK destinations without managing the road personally.

During a longer chauffeur journey, passengers can:

  • Rest
  • Work
  • Make calls
  • Talk with other passengers
  • Review their itinerary
  • Take an agreed break when required

A chauffeur may be the more comfortable option when the journey is part of a busy schedule.

10. Flexibility and Control

Self-drive car hire offers a high level of independence. You can normally change direction or stop according to your preferences, subject to the rental conditions.

Chauffeur travel can also offer flexibility when the itinerary is communicated clearly. Multiple stops, waiting periods, collections, and return journeys can be included in the request.

The better option depends on the type of flexibility required.

Self-drive may suit travellers who want complete spontaneous control. Chauffeur travel may suit passengers who want a flexible itinerary without taking responsibility for the driving.

11. Understanding the Total Cost

Customers should compare the total journey cost rather than looking only at the initial rental or chauffeur price.

Self-drive expenses may include:

  • Vehicle rental
  • Fuel or charging
  • Insurance
  • Security deposit
  • Parking
  • Airport charges
  • Additional driver fees
  • Mileage charges
  • Late return costs
  • Congestion or road-related charges

Chauffeur pricing may depend on:

  • Distance
  • Journey duration
  • Vehicle type
  • Waiting time
  • Collection location
  • Number of stops
  • Passenger requirements

Which Option Is Better for You?

Choose self-drive car hire when:

  • You are confident driving in London
  • You want complete control of the vehicle
  • You have access to suitable parking
  • You are planning spontaneous journeys
  • You do not mind managing fuel and vehicle returns

Choose a private chauffeur when:

  • You want door-to-door transportation
  • You are unfamiliar with London
  • You want to avoid parking difficulties
  • You need to work during the journey
  • You are attending an important event
  • You are transporting a client or executive
  • You are arriving after a long flight
  • You want a professionally organised itinerary
